Differences

Reasons to consider the AMD Radeon Pro WX 4170 Mobile

  • Videocard is newer: launch date 3 year(s) 4 month(s) later
  • A newer manufacturing process allows for a more powerful, yet cooler running videocard: 14 nm vs 28 nm
  • 3.6x lower typical power consumption: 50 Watt vs 180 Watt
  • 2x more maximum memory size: 4 GB vs 2 GB
Launch date 1 March 2017 vs 8 October 2013
Boost clock speed 1053 MHz vs 1050 MHz
Manufacturing process technology 14 nm vs 28 nm
Thermal Design Power (TDP) 50 Watt vs 180 Watt
Maximum memory size 4 GB vs 2 GB

Reasons to consider the AMD Radeon R9 270X

  • Around 25% higher texture fill rate: 84 GTexel / s vs 67.39 GTexel / s
  • Around 25% higher pipelines: 1280 vs 1024
  • Around 25% better floating-point performance: 2,688 gflops vs 2,157 gflops
  • Around 61% better performance in PassMark - G2D Mark: 612 vs 380
  • Around 78% better performance in PassMark - G3D Mark: 4874 vs 2732
